CNC Machinery for The Metal

Working with alu demands precise cutting, and CNC machinery offers a superior solution. CNC processes employ computer-controlled instruments to produce intricate parts with consistent velocity. Different types of CNC machines, including mills, CNC lathes, and cutting equipment, are commonly employed in the alu manufacturing market. Choosing the right setup copyrights on the unique job demands, taking into account such as dimensions, tolerance levels, and production volume.

Maximize Efficiency : Alloy Computer Numerical Control Manufacturing Tips

To gain peak efficiency in your aluminum Computer Numerical Control processing , several critical guidelines more info can be adopted . First, fine-tune your machining paths . Reduce non-cutting time and leverage high-speed machining where possible. Examine using compressed coolant – the correct kind is important to prevent bit failure and boost surface finish . Moreover , adopt adequate fixturing to ensure rigidity during machining . Finally, consistently inspect your tools and machine for potential defects – early servicing can significantly minimize downtime.

Considering in Aluminum Milling: Advantages and Concerns

Numerous businesses are increasingly considering investing resources to aluminum machining systems . This move provides significant benefits, such as enhanced precision , minimized production costs, and higher throughput. However , future buyers need to diligently evaluate various considerations. These might include the preliminary investment , periodic upkeep requirements, and the need for experienced staff to handle the machinery . Furthermore , industry fluctuations impacting aluminum rates can also influence the general yield of this outlay.
